Facade Work Almost Complete at Sutton Place Residential Tower

At 3 Sutton Place in the Sutton Place neighborhood of Manhattan, facade work is progressing quickly. General contractor, Lendlease, has been in charge of the 847-foot tower's construction and is slowly approaching the end of the building's upper exterior work. The Australian-owned firm topped out the tower back in August 2020, and at this point, only a small section of the 62-story, steel superstructure, remains visible.  

 

At ground level, there is still plenty of work to be done. The base, which essentially functions as a podium, was specifically designed by architectural firm, Thomas Juul Hansen, to house mechanical functions only. Therefore,  all of the 121 residential units planned by developer, Gamma Real Estate, are being built on top of these mechanical floors. 

 

By strategically placing residential units above building functions, 3 Sutton Place will have a greater number of units with better views. Inherently, this will raise the average unit price, and ultimately the building's value overall. Construction of 3 Sutton Place is expected to complete in early 2022.
